BREAKING NEWS: Conor McGregor knocked out by Floyd Mayweather
Conor McGregor lasted until the 10th-round but was ultimately outclassed by perhaps the greatest pugilists of modern times
Floyd Mayweather beat Conor McGregor with a 10th-round stoppage in the most lucrative fight of all-time.
Although McGregor landed shots in the first two rounds, Mayweather moved up through the gears in the third and fourth rounds as Conor tired and was never able to trouble him again.
Mayweather rocked McGregor in ninth and from then on it was obvious that the fight wouldn't go the distance. The referee stopped the fight in the tenth without McGregor hitting the floor.

Mayweather is now the first person to have a professional 50-0 record, surpassing Rocky Marciano.
